GB/T 33829-2017
ActiveTest method for snow grip performance of passenger car tyres
轿车轮胎雪地抓着性能试验方法
Application Summary AI generated
This standard specifies a test method for evaluating the snow grip performance of passenger car tyres under controlled winter conditions. It is applied by tyre manufacturers and testing laboratories to measure braking traction on compacted snow surfaces, ensuring compliance with safety regulations for winter tyre certification. The method is critical for the development and quality control of tyres intended for use in regions with severe winter weather.
